Forum d'entraide à la création de jeux d'aventure
 
PortailPortail  AccueilAccueil  RechercherRechercher  S'enregistrerS'enregistrer  Connexion  
Le Deal du moment : -21%
LEGO® Icons 10329 Les Plantes Miniatures, ...
Voir le deal
39.59 €

 

 fermeture de l'inventaire après sélection

Aller en bas 
2 participants
AuteurMessage
jolan
C'est quoi la Tasse Bleue ?
C'est quoi la Tasse Bleue ?
jolan


Nombre de messages : 48

Date d'inscription : 07/06/2018


fermeture de l'inventaire après sélection Empty
MessageSujet: fermeture de l'inventaire après sélection   fermeture de l'inventaire après sélection EmptyJeu 30 Mai 2019 - 10:29

Bonjour,
Je me décide à faire mes propres GUI mais je rencontre quelques soucis, mon inventaire s'affiche lorsqu’on clic sur le I, ok. On peut sélèctionner son objet super, mais je voudrais que ça ferme l'inventaire automatiquement après avoir sélectionné un objet et ne pas être obligé d'avoir un bouton pour retourner sur le jeu. J'ai tenté des trucs dans le genre
Code:
function ginventaire_OnClick(GUI *theGui, MouseButton button)
{
ginventaire.Visible=false;
}

mais non.
Si quelqu'un peut m'aiguiller.

quelques images de l'avancé de mon projet :fermeture de l'inventaire après sélection Mini10

https://2img.net/i/_.gif


Dernière édition par jolan le Ven 31 Mai 2019 - 22:21, édité 1 fois
Revenir en haut Aller en bas
valoulef
Délégué de la tasse bleue
Délégué de la tasse bleue
valoulef


Nombre de messages : 1791

Age : 35

Localisation : Condate

Date d'inscription : 01/08/2011


fermeture de l'inventaire après sélection Empty
MessageSujet: Re: fermeture de l'inventaire après sélection   fermeture de l'inventaire après sélection EmptyJeu 30 Mai 2019 - 17:23

Une solution viable :
Code:
function repeatedly_execute()
{
  if (player.ActiveInventory != null) ginventaire.Visible = false;
}

Sinon tu peux essayer aussi la chose suivante (qui serait plus propre mais je suis moins sûr des conséquences) :
Code:
function on_mouse_click(MouseButton button)
{
  if (button == eMouseLeftInv)
  {
    ginventaire.Visible = false;
  }
}
Revenir en haut Aller en bas
jolan
C'est quoi la Tasse Bleue ?
C'est quoi la Tasse Bleue ?
jolan


Nombre de messages : 48

Date d'inscription : 07/06/2018


fermeture de l'inventaire après sélection Empty
MessageSujet: Re: fermeture de l'inventaire après sélection   fermeture de l'inventaire après sélection EmptyVen 31 Mai 2019 - 22:17

ok, la deuxième solution marche super. J'avais pas le emouseleftinv . merci encore Valoulef
Revenir en haut Aller en bas
valoulef
Délégué de la tasse bleue
Délégué de la tasse bleue
valoulef


Nombre de messages : 1791

Age : 35

Localisation : Condate

Date d'inscription : 01/08/2011


fermeture de l'inventaire après sélection Empty
MessageSujet: Re: fermeture de l'inventaire après sélection   fermeture de l'inventaire après sélection EmptySam 1 Juin 2019 - 1:42

En effet les eMouseLeftInv/eMouseRightInv sont assez tordus, t'es pas le premier à avoir buté là dessus. N'hésite pas à nous présenter ton projet ici si tu le souhaites (les décors semblent plutôt prometteurs en tout cas) ! sourire
Revenir en haut Aller en bas
Contenu sponsorisé





fermeture de l'inventaire après sélection Empty
MessageSujet: Re: fermeture de l'inventaire après sélection   fermeture de l'inventaire après sélection Empty

Revenir en haut Aller en bas
 
fermeture de l'inventaire après sélection
Revenir en haut 
Page 1 sur 1

Permission de ce forum:Vous ne pouvez pas répondre aux sujets dans ce forum
Adventure Games Studio fr :: CREATION DE JEUX :: Questions / Réponses-
Sauter vers: